Skip to content

Commit 288b1c9

Browse files
committed
Replace master branch with page content via GitHub
1 parent 503dd63 commit 288b1c9

File tree

4 files changed

+673
-443
lines changed

4 files changed

+673
-443
lines changed

index.html

Lines changed: 19 additions & 33 deletions
Original file line numberDiff line numberDiff line change
@@ -1,33 +1,22 @@
11
<!DOCTYPE html>
2-
<html>
3-
2+
<html lang="en-us">
43
<head>
5-
<meta charset='utf-8'>
6-
<meta http-equiv="X-UA-Compatible" content="chrome=1">
7-
<meta name="description" content="Tinyproxy.GitHub.io : tinyproxy pages">
8-
9-
<link rel="stylesheet" type="text/css" media="screen" href="stylesheets/stylesheet.css">
10-
11-
<title>Tinyproxy.GitHub.io</title>
4+
<meta charset="UTF-8">
5+
<title>Tinyproxy by tinyproxy</title>
6+
<meta name="viewport" content="width=device-width, initial-scale=1">
7+
<link rel="stylesheet" type="text/css" href="stylesheets/normalize.css" media="screen">
8+
<link href='https://fonts.googleapis.com/css?family=Open+Sans:400,700' rel='stylesheet' type='text/css'>
9+
<link rel="stylesheet" type="text/css" href="stylesheets/stylesheet.css" media="screen">
10+
<link rel="stylesheet" type="text/css" href="stylesheets/github-light.css" media="screen">
1211
</head>
13-
1412
<body>
13+
<section class="page-header">
14+
<h1 class="project-name">Tinyproxy</h1>
15+
<h2 class="project-tagline">Lightweight HTTP(S) proxy daemon</h2>
16+
</section>
1517

16-
<!-- HEADER -->
17-
<div id="header_wrap" class="outer">
18-
<header class="inner">
19-
<a id="forkme_banner" href="https://github.com/tinyproxy">View on GitHub</a>
20-
21-
<h1 id="project_title">Tinyproxy.GitHub.io</h1>
22-
<h2 id="project_tagline">tinyproxy pages</h2>
23-
24-
</header>
25-
</div>
26-
27-
<!-- MAIN CONTENT -->
28-
<div id="main_content_wrap" class="outer">
29-
<section id="main_content" class="inner">
30-
<h1>
18+
<section class="main-content">
19+
<h1>
3120
<a id="tinyproxy" class="anchor" href="#tinyproxy" aria-hidden="true"><span class="octicon octicon-link"></span></a>Tinyproxy</h1>
3221

3322
<p>Tinyproxy is a light-weight HTTP/HTTPS proxy daemon for POSIX operating systems. Designed from the ground up to be fast and yet small, it is an ideal solution for use cases such as embedded deployments where a full featured HTTP proxy is required, but the system resources for a larger proxy are unavailable.</p>
@@ -91,17 +80,14 @@ <h2>
9180
<li>Feel free to report a new bug or suggest features via github issues.</li>
9281
<li>Tinyproxy developers hang out in #tinyproxy on irc.freenode.net.</li>
9382
</ul>
94-
</section>
95-
</div>
9683

97-
<!-- FOOTER -->
98-
<div id="footer_wrap" class="outer">
99-
<footer class="inner">
100-
<p>Published with <a href="https://pages.github.com">GitHub Pages</a></p>
84+
<footer class="site-footer">
85+
86+
<span class="site-footer-credits">This page was generated by <a href="https://pages.github.com">GitHub Pages</a> using the <a href="https://github.com/jasonlong/cayman-theme">Cayman theme</a> by <a href="https://twitter.com/jasonlong">Jason Long</a>.</span>
10187
</footer>
102-
</div>
10388

104-
89+
</section>
10590

91+
10692
</body>
10793
</html>

params.json

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1 +1 @@
1-
{"name":"Tinyproxy.GitHub.io","tagline":"tinyproxy pages","body":"# Tinyproxy\r\n\r\nTinyproxy is a light-weight HTTP/HTTPS proxy daemon for POSIX operating systems. Designed from the ground up to be fast and yet small, it is an ideal solution for use cases such as embedded deployments where a full featured HTTP proxy is required, but the system resources for a larger proxy are unavailable.\r\n\r\nTinyproxy is distributed using the GNU GPL license (version 2 or above).\r\n\r\n## Features\r\n\r\nTinyproxy has a **small footprint** and requires very little in the way of system resources. The memory footprint tends to be around 2 MB with glibc, and the CPU load increases linearly with the number of simultaneous connections (depending on the speed of the connection). Thus, Tinyproxy can be run on an older machine, or on a network appliance such as a Linux-based broadband router, without any noticeable impact on performance.\r\n\r\nTinyproxy requires only a **minimal POSIX environment** to build and operate. It can use additional libraries to add functionality though.\r\n\r\nTinyproxy allows forwarding of **HTTPS connections** without modifying traffic in any way through the `CONNECT` method (see the `ConnectPort` directive).\r\n\r\nTinyproxy supports being configured as a **transparent proxy**, so that a proxy can be used without requiring any client-side configuration. You can also use it as a **reverse proxy** front-end to your websites.\r\n\r\nUsing the `AddHeader` directive, you can **add/insert HTTP headers** to outgoing traffic.\r\n\r\nIf you're looking to build a custom web proxy, Tinyproxy is **easy to modify** to your custom needs. The source is straightforward, adhering to the KISS principle. As such, it can be used as a foundation for anything you may need a web proxy to do.\r\n\r\nTinyproxy has **privacy features** which can let you configure which HTTP headers should be allowed through, and which should be blocked. This allows you to restrict both what data comes to your web browser from the HTTP server (e.g., cookies), and to restrict what data is allowed through from your web browser to the HTTP server (e.g., version information).\r\n\r\nUsing the **remote monitoring** facility, you can access proxy statistics from afar, letting you know exactly how busy the proxy is.\r\n\r\nYou can configure Tinyproxy to **control access** by only allowing requests from a certain subnet, or from a certain interface, thus ensuring that random, unauthorized people will not be using your proxy.\r\n\r\nWith a bit of configuration (specifically, making Tinyproxy created files owned by a non-root user and running it on a port greater than 1024), Tinyproxy can be made to run without any special privileges, thus minimizing the chance of system compromise. Furthermore, it was designed with an eye towards preventing buffer overflows. The simplicity of the code ensures it remains easy to spot such bugs.\r\n\r\n## Downloads\r\n\r\n* On Red Hat Enterprise Linux, or its derivatives such as CentOS, install Tinyproxy from the EPEL repository by running yum install tinyproxy.\r\n* On Fedora, install Tinyproxy by running yum install tinyproxy.\r\n* On Debian and derived distributions, run apt-get install tinyproxy to install Tinyproxy.\r\n* Arch users can install the Tinyproxy package from the community repository. Run pacman -S tinyproxy to install it.\r\n* FreeBSD, OpenBSD or NetBSD users can use the pkg_add utility to install the tinyproxy package.\r\n* Mac OS X users can check MacPorts to see if the Tinyproxy port there is recent enough.\r\n\r\nIf you feel that the Tinyproxy binary package in your operating system is not recent, please contact the package maintainer for that particular operating system. If this fails, you can always compile the latest stable version from source code.\r\n\r\nWe distribute Tinyproxy in source code form, and it has to be compiled in order to be used on your system. Please see the INSTALL file in the source code tree for build instructions. The current stable version of Tinyproxy is available as tinyproxy-1.8.4.tar.bz2. It was released on January 1, 2016. The Tinyproxy 1.8.4 NEWS file contains the release notes. You can verify the tarball using its PGP signature. You can also browse the older releases of Tinyproxy.\r\n\r\nWe use Git as the version control system for the Tinyproxy source code repository. To get a copy of the Tinyproxy repository, use the command:\r\n\r\ngit clone https://github.com/tinyproxy/tinyproxy.git\r\n\r\n## Documentation\r\n\r\nManpages are the primary documentation for Tinyproxy. After installing Tinyproxy, run the following command to see its manpages:\r\n\r\nman tinyproxy tinyproxy.conf\r\n\r\n## Support\r\n\r\n* Feel free to report a new bug or suggest features via github issues.\r\n* Tinyproxy developers hang out in #tinyproxy on irc.freenode.net.","google":"","note":"Don't delete this file! It's used internally to help with page regeneration."}
1+
{"name":"Tinyproxy","tagline":"Lightweight HTTP(S) proxy daemon","body":"# Tinyproxy\r\n\r\nTinyproxy is a light-weight HTTP/HTTPS proxy daemon for POSIX operating systems. Designed from the ground up to be fast and yet small, it is an ideal solution for use cases such as embedded deployments where a full featured HTTP proxy is required, but the system resources for a larger proxy are unavailable.\r\n\r\nTinyproxy is distributed using the GNU GPL license (version 2 or above).\r\n\r\n## Features\r\n\r\nTinyproxy has a **small footprint** and requires very little in the way of system resources. The memory footprint tends to be around 2 MB with glibc, and the CPU load increases linearly with the number of simultaneous connections (depending on the speed of the connection). Thus, Tinyproxy can be run on an older machine, or on a network appliance such as a Linux-based broadband router, without any noticeable impact on performance.\r\n\r\nTinyproxy requires only a **minimal POSIX environment** to build and operate. It can use additional libraries to add functionality though.\r\n\r\nTinyproxy allows forwarding of **HTTPS connections** without modifying traffic in any way through the `CONNECT` method (see the `ConnectPort` directive).\r\n\r\nTinyproxy supports being configured as a **transparent proxy**, so that a proxy can be used without requiring any client-side configuration. You can also use it as a **reverse proxy** front-end to your websites.\r\n\r\nUsing the `AddHeader` directive, you can **add/insert HTTP headers** to outgoing traffic.\r\n\r\nIf you're looking to build a custom web proxy, Tinyproxy is **easy to modify** to your custom needs. The source is straightforward, adhering to the KISS principle. As such, it can be used as a foundation for anything you may need a web proxy to do.\r\n\r\nTinyproxy has **privacy features** which can let you configure which HTTP headers should be allowed through, and which should be blocked. This allows you to restrict both what data comes to your web browser from the HTTP server (e.g., cookies), and to restrict what data is allowed through from your web browser to the HTTP server (e.g., version information).\r\n\r\nUsing the **remote monitoring** facility, you can access proxy statistics from afar, letting you know exactly how busy the proxy is.\r\n\r\nYou can configure Tinyproxy to **control access** by only allowing requests from a certain subnet, or from a certain interface, thus ensuring that random, unauthorized people will not be using your proxy.\r\n\r\nWith a bit of configuration (specifically, making Tinyproxy created files owned by a non-root user and running it on a port greater than 1024), Tinyproxy can be made to run without any special privileges, thus minimizing the chance of system compromise. Furthermore, it was designed with an eye towards preventing buffer overflows. The simplicity of the code ensures it remains easy to spot such bugs.\r\n\r\n## Downloads\r\n\r\n* On Red Hat Enterprise Linux, or its derivatives such as CentOS, install Tinyproxy from the EPEL repository by running yum install tinyproxy.\r\n* On Fedora, install Tinyproxy by running yum install tinyproxy.\r\n* On Debian and derived distributions, run apt-get install tinyproxy to install Tinyproxy.\r\n* Arch users can install the Tinyproxy package from the community repository. Run pacman -S tinyproxy to install it.\r\n* FreeBSD, OpenBSD or NetBSD users can use the pkg_add utility to install the tinyproxy package.\r\n* Mac OS X users can check MacPorts to see if the Tinyproxy port there is recent enough.\r\n\r\nIf you feel that the Tinyproxy binary package in your operating system is not recent, please contact the package maintainer for that particular operating system. If this fails, you can always compile the latest stable version from source code.\r\n\r\nWe distribute Tinyproxy in source code form, and it has to be compiled in order to be used on your system. Please see the INSTALL file in the source code tree for build instructions. The current stable version of Tinyproxy is available as tinyproxy-1.8.4.tar.bz2. It was released on January 1, 2016. The Tinyproxy 1.8.4 NEWS file contains the release notes. You can verify the tarball using its PGP signature. You can also browse the older releases of Tinyproxy.\r\n\r\nWe use Git as the version control system for the Tinyproxy source code repository. To get a copy of the Tinyproxy repository, use the command:\r\n\r\ngit clone https://github.com/tinyproxy/tinyproxy.git\r\n\r\n## Documentation\r\n\r\nManpages are the primary documentation for Tinyproxy. After installing Tinyproxy, run the following command to see its manpages:\r\n\r\nman tinyproxy tinyproxy.conf\r\n\r\n## Support\r\n\r\n* Feel free to report a new bug or suggest features via github issues.\r\n* Tinyproxy developers hang out in #tinyproxy on irc.freenode.net.","google":"","note":"Don't delete this file! It's used internally to help with page regeneration."}

0 commit comments

Comments
 (0)
pFad - Phonifier reborn

Pfad - The Proxy pFad of © 2024 Garber Painting. All rights reserved.

Note: This service is not intended for secure transactions such as banking, social media, email, or purchasing. Use at your own risk. We assume no liability whatsoever for broken pages.


Alternative Proxies:

Alternative Proxy

pFad Proxy

pFad v3 Proxy

pFad v4 Proxy